1. Quick Diagnostic Table

If you see... (Symptom) It likely means... (Root Cause) Priority Level
"Video Production Delayed" / "Slow Rendering" Asset library overload or insufficient compute power High
"Rejected" / "Error: Asset Not Found" / "Missing Clips" Car model or spec not in asset database Medium
"Avatar/Voice Doesn’t Match Dealer" Incorrect avatar or Voice Cloning input Medium
"Beat Sync Fails" / "Audio Out of Sync" Raw footage incompatible format or corrupted file Low
"Script Generation Stalls" / "Incomplete Script" Connectivity issue or template mismatch Low

3. Step-by-Step Resolution (Fix Actions)

Phase 1: Immediate Verification

  • Step 1: Check that the requested car model and specification are available in the Aimotion automotive asset library (over 4,000 car models, 30,000+ specs, 300,000+ video clips).
  • Step 2: Verify video template selection and ensure compatibility with raw footage format and Beat Sync requirements. Refer to the platform’s official template checklist (Why Your Car Video Production Fails: Reliability Issues with and without AI—Solved).
  • Step 3: Ensure avatar and voice cloning inputs are correct: use a clear half-body image or short video for avatar replication, and follow the 3-step voice cloning guide.

Phase 2: The "One-Shot" Fix

  • To resolve asset-related failures immediately, update the platform's asset library by uploading your own media assets or requesting asset registration from support. For avatar or voice mismatches, repeat the cloning process using the specified guides for 90% look-alike results.
  • For Beat Sync or script generation errors, convert raw footage to recommended formats and retry. If delays persist beyond 10 minutes for a 30-second video, restart the generation process and clear any temporary cache.
